BackThe Blaj Tourist Farm, located in the idyllic village of Dragovšek near Šmartno pri Litiji, is more than just a classic restaurant . It is a genuine example of a Slovenian tourist farm, where tradition, homeliness and an exceptional culinary offer based on locally grown ingredients are intertwined. Since 2002, the Kokovica family, who are now in their third generation, have been opening their doors to visitors looking for a retreat from the hustle and bustle of the city and want to experience authentic rural life. Culinary offer: Heart of the homestead
The central part of the offer of the Blaj Tourist Farm is undoubtedly homemade food . It is not about searching for modern culinary trends, but about respecting tradition and emphasizing the full flavors that nature offers. The menu is based on the classic offer that we expect from a tourist farm, which is by no means a weakness, but rather a guarantee of proven quality and authenticity. Guests can expect hearty Sunday lunches , which often include homemade beef soup, various types of roast meat, roasted potatoes and fresh salads from the home garden. In winter, peasant feasts are especially popular, where delicacies such as blood sausage, roast beef and pork shank are served on the table.
The farm is special because it is ecologically oriented, which means that most of the ingredients are grown by them. They make their own vinegar, juice, cheese, cottage cheese, as well as cured meats such as homemade salami, pancetta and sausages. This self-sufficiency is reflected in the freshness and quality of the dishes. Atmosphere and location: Escape to nature
One of the biggest advantages of the homestead is its location on a hill, which offers stunning views. The view stretches all the way from the Kamnik-Savinja Alps to Kum, Čemšeniška Planina and even Snežnik. This creates a pleasant atmosphere , ideal for relaxing and enjoying peace. Guests often praise the neatness of the surroundings and the feeling of homeliness. A special note is added by the fact that the farm preserves cultural heritage, which is visible in the preserved old tools and wooden elements that testify to the rich history. The homestead is a popular stop for hikers, as it is located on the way to Janče, and is only about an hour's walk from Šmartno or Litija.
Family and group friendliness
The Blaj Tourist Homestead is particularly friendly to families with children. A large and well-equipped children's playground allows parents to enjoy their meal in peace while the children have fun in the fresh air. The interior spaces are large enough to accommodate up to 60 guests, making the location also suitable for larger private parties, birthday celebrations, confirmations, communions and other special occasions. The possibility of booking ensures that larger groups will be adequately catered for.
